大屁股美女视频国产免费_日韩在线 欧美成人网站视频在线观看_亚洲国产欧洲在线播放_欧美老妇配种高清视频_午夜日逼福利视频_不卡av中文在线观看_国产无遮挡又黄又爽高潮_中文字幕有码在线日韩电影大全_2019午夜三级网站理论_污黄啪啪网18以下勿进

免費(fèi)注冊(cè)
深度解析:低代碼平臺(tái)與JAVA開(kāi)發(fā),究竟有何不同?

深度解析:低代碼平臺(tái)與JAVA開(kāi)發(fā),究竟有何不同?

作者: 網(wǎng)友投稿
閱讀數(shù):78
更新時(shí)間:2024-08-12 22:36:58
深度解析:低代碼平臺(tái)與JAVA開(kāi)發(fā),究竟有何不同?

一、引言:低代碼平臺(tái)與JAVA開(kāi)發(fā)的背景概述

1.1 低代碼平臺(tái)的興起與發(fā)展

近年來(lái),隨著數(shù)字化轉(zhuǎn)型的加速,低代碼平臺(tái)作為一種新興的開(kāi)發(fā)模式迅速崛起。它通過(guò)圖形化界面和預(yù)構(gòu)建的模塊,極大地降低了軟件開(kāi)發(fā)的門(mén)檻,使得非專業(yè)開(kāi)發(fā)者也能快速構(gòu)建應(yīng)用程序。低代碼平臺(tái)的興起,不僅提高了開(kāi)發(fā)效率,還促進(jìn)了企業(yè)內(nèi)部的創(chuàng)新活力,成為推動(dòng)企業(yè)數(shù)字化轉(zhuǎn)型的重要工具。

低代碼平臺(tái)的發(fā)展經(jīng)歷了從初步嘗試到逐漸成熟的過(guò)程。早期,這類平臺(tái)主要面向簡(jiǎn)單的業(yè)務(wù)流程自動(dòng)化和表單處理,功能相對(duì)有限。然而,隨著技術(shù)的不斷進(jìn)步,現(xiàn)代低代碼平臺(tái)已經(jīng)能夠支持更復(fù)雜的應(yīng)用場(chǎng)景,包括數(shù)據(jù)集成、API管理、自定義邏輯等,滿足了企業(yè)多樣化的需求。

此外,云計(jì)算、大數(shù)據(jù)和人工智能等技術(shù)的融合,也為低代碼平臺(tái)的發(fā)展注入了新的動(dòng)力。這些技術(shù)使得低代碼平臺(tái)能夠更加智能地處理數(shù)據(jù)、優(yōu)化流程,并為用戶提供更加個(gè)性化的服務(wù)。

總的來(lái)說(shuō),低代碼平臺(tái)的興起與發(fā)展是數(shù)字化轉(zhuǎn)型的必然產(chǎn)物,它以其獨(dú)特的優(yōu)勢(shì)正在逐步改變軟件開(kāi)發(fā)的格局。

展望未來(lái),隨著技術(shù)的不斷進(jìn)步和市場(chǎng)的持續(xù)拓展,低代碼平臺(tái)有望在更多領(lǐng)域發(fā)揮重要作用,成為推動(dòng)軟件行業(yè)發(fā)展的重要力量。

1.2 JAVA開(kāi)發(fā)的歷史與現(xiàn)狀

JAVA作為一種跨平臺(tái)的編程語(yǔ)言,自1995年誕生以來(lái),便以其強(qiáng)大的功能和廣泛的應(yīng)用領(lǐng)域贏得了全球開(kāi)發(fā)者的青睞。JAVA不僅擁有完善的生態(tài)系統(tǒng),還具備高度的可擴(kuò)展性和可維護(hù)性,成為企業(yè)級(jí)應(yīng)用開(kāi)發(fā)的首選語(yǔ)言之一。

在過(guò)去的幾十年里,JAVA經(jīng)歷了從JDK 1.0到JDK 17等多個(gè)版本的迭代升級(jí),每一次更新都帶來(lái)了性能的提升和新特性的加入。這些新特性不僅增強(qiáng)了JAVA的編程能力,還提高了開(kāi)發(fā)效率和代碼質(zhì)量。

目前,JAVA廣泛應(yīng)用于金融、電商、醫(yī)療、教育等多個(gè)領(lǐng)域,成為構(gòu)建大型復(fù)雜系統(tǒng)和高性能應(yīng)用的重要工具。同時(shí),隨著云計(jì)算和微服務(wù)架構(gòu)的興起,JAVA也在不斷地適應(yīng)新的技術(shù)趨勢(shì),為開(kāi)發(fā)者提供更加靈活和高效的開(kāi)發(fā)體驗(yàn)。

然而,JAVA開(kāi)發(fā)也面臨著一些挑戰(zhàn)。隨著技術(shù)的不斷發(fā)展,新的編程語(yǔ)言和框架層出不窮,JAVA需要不斷創(chuàng)新以保持其競(jìng)爭(zhēng)力。此外,JAVA開(kāi)發(fā)的學(xué)習(xí)曲線相對(duì)較長(zhǎng),對(duì)開(kāi)發(fā)者的專業(yè)技能要求較高。

盡管如此,JAVA憑借其強(qiáng)大的生態(tài)系統(tǒng)和廣泛的應(yīng)用領(lǐng)域,依然保持著在軟件開(kāi)發(fā)領(lǐng)域的領(lǐng)先地位。

1.3 兩者在現(xiàn)代軟件開(kāi)發(fā)中的角色定位

在現(xiàn)代軟件開(kāi)發(fā)中,低代碼平臺(tái)和JAVA開(kāi)發(fā)各自扮演著不同的角色。低代碼平臺(tái)以其快速構(gòu)建和易于使用的特點(diǎn),適用于快速原型設(shè)計(jì)、內(nèi)部管理系統(tǒng)開(kāi)發(fā)等場(chǎng)景。它能夠幫助企業(yè)快速響應(yīng)市場(chǎng)變化,降低開(kāi)發(fā)成本,提高開(kāi)發(fā)效率。

而JAVA開(kāi)發(fā)則以其強(qiáng)大的功能和廣泛的應(yīng)用領(lǐng)域,成為構(gòu)建大型復(fù)雜系統(tǒng)和高性能應(yīng)用的首選。JAVA開(kāi)發(fā)注重代碼的健壯性和可維護(hù)性,能夠?yàn)槠髽I(yè)提供長(zhǎng)期穩(wěn)定的技術(shù)支持和升級(jí)保障。

在實(shí)際應(yīng)用中,低代碼平臺(tái)和JAVA開(kāi)發(fā)往往不是孤立的選擇題,而是可以根據(jù)項(xiàng)目需求進(jìn)行靈活搭配和組合。例如,在快速原型設(shè)計(jì)階段可以使用低代碼平臺(tái)快速構(gòu)建應(yīng)用框架和界面原型;在后續(xù)的系統(tǒng)開(kāi)發(fā)和優(yōu)化階段,則可以借助JAVA開(kāi)發(fā)的強(qiáng)大能力進(jìn)行深度定制和性能優(yōu)化。

因此,低代碼平臺(tái)和JAVA開(kāi)發(fā)在現(xiàn)代軟件開(kāi)發(fā)中各自發(fā)揮著不可替代的作用,它們相互補(bǔ)充、相互促進(jìn),共同推動(dòng)了軟件行業(yè)的發(fā)展。

隨著技術(shù)的不斷進(jìn)步和市場(chǎng)的持續(xù)拓展,低代碼平臺(tái)和JAVA開(kāi)發(fā)將在更多領(lǐng)域發(fā)揮重要作用,為企業(yè)數(shù)字化轉(zhuǎn)型提供更加全面和高效的支持。

二、核心差異解析

2.1 開(kāi)發(fā)效率與周期對(duì)比

2.1.1 低代碼平臺(tái)的快速構(gòu)建能力

低代碼平臺(tái)通過(guò)提供圖形化界面和預(yù)構(gòu)建的模塊,極大地簡(jiǎn)化了開(kāi)發(fā)流程,使得開(kāi)發(fā)者可以通過(guò)拖拽、配置等方式快速構(gòu)建應(yīng)用程序。這種快速構(gòu)建能力不僅縮短了開(kāi)發(fā)周期,還降低了開(kāi)發(fā)成本。在低代碼平臺(tái)上,開(kāi)發(fā)者可以更加專注于業(yè)務(wù)邏輯的實(shí)現(xiàn),而無(wú)需花費(fèi)大量時(shí)間在底層技術(shù)細(xì)節(jié)上。

此外,低代碼平臺(tái)還支持自動(dòng)化測(cè)試和部署,進(jìn)一步提高了開(kāi)發(fā)效率。通過(guò)集成測(cè)試工具和持續(xù)集成/持續(xù)部署(CI/CD)流程,低代碼平臺(tái)可以自動(dòng)完成代碼測(cè)試、打包和部署等工作,減少了人為錯(cuò)誤和重復(fù)勞動(dòng)。

總的來(lái)說(shuō),低代碼平臺(tái)的快速構(gòu)建

低代碼和JAVA有什么不同常見(jiàn)問(wèn)題(FAQs)

1、低代碼平臺(tái)和JAVA開(kāi)發(fā)在開(kāi)發(fā)效率上有何不同?

低代碼平臺(tái)與JAVA開(kāi)發(fā)在開(kāi)發(fā)效率上存在顯著差異。低代碼平臺(tái)通過(guò)提供圖形化界面和預(yù)構(gòu)建的模塊,使得開(kāi)發(fā)者可以快速搭建應(yīng)用程序,減少編碼工作量,從而顯著提高開(kāi)發(fā)效率。相比之下,JAVA開(kāi)發(fā)需要編寫(xiě)大量的代碼,從底層邏輯到用戶界面都需要手動(dòng)實(shí)現(xiàn),雖然靈活性更高,但開(kāi)發(fā)周期相對(duì)較長(zhǎng)。

2、低代碼平臺(tái)和JAVA在技術(shù)支持和社區(qū)資源上有什么不同?

JAVA作為一個(gè)成熟的編程語(yǔ)言,擁有龐大的開(kāi)發(fā)者社區(qū)和豐富的技術(shù)文檔、庫(kù)和框架,技術(shù)支持資源極為豐富。而低代碼平臺(tái)雖然也在不斷發(fā)展壯大,但其技術(shù)支持和社區(qū)資源相對(duì)有限,尤其是在特定行業(yè)或復(fù)雜應(yīng)用場(chǎng)景下的解決方案可能不如JAVA開(kāi)發(fā)那樣成熟和多樣化。

3、低代碼平臺(tái)是否適合所有類型的項(xiàng)目,與JAVA相比有何限制?

低代碼平臺(tái)并不適合所有類型的項(xiàng)目。它更適合于快速開(kāi)發(fā)原型、內(nèi)部工具或標(biāo)準(zhǔn)化應(yīng)用等場(chǎng)景,能夠快速響應(yīng)業(yè)務(wù)需求。然而,在處理高度定制化、性能要求極高或需要深入底層優(yōu)化的項(xiàng)目時(shí),JAVA等傳統(tǒng)編程語(yǔ)言可能更為合適。JAVA提供了更高的靈活性和控制力,能夠應(yīng)對(duì)更復(fù)雜的開(kāi)發(fā)需求。

4、從學(xué)習(xí)曲線和成本角度來(lái)看,低代碼平臺(tái)和JAVA有何不同?

從學(xué)習(xí)曲線來(lái)看,低代碼平臺(tái)通常具有更低的入門(mén)門(mén)檻,因?yàn)樗鼈儨p少了編碼需求,使得非專業(yè)開(kāi)發(fā)者也能快速上手。而JAVA等編程語(yǔ)言則要求學(xué)習(xí)者掌握一定的編程基礎(chǔ)和理論知識(shí)。從成本角度來(lái)看,低代碼平臺(tái)可以通過(guò)縮短開(kāi)發(fā)周期和減少人力成本來(lái)降低總體成本,但可能在一些特定場(chǎng)景下需要額外購(gòu)買平臺(tái)許可或定制服務(wù)。JAVA開(kāi)發(fā)雖然初期投入較大,但長(zhǎng)期來(lái)看,由于其靈活性和可擴(kuò)展性,可能更適合需要長(zhǎng)期維護(hù)和迭代的項(xiàng)目。

發(fā)表評(píng)論

評(píng)論列表

暫時(shí)沒(méi)有評(píng)論,有什么想聊的?

低代碼快速開(kāi)發(fā)平臺(tái)

低代碼快速開(kāi)發(fā)平臺(tái)

會(huì)用表格工具,就能用低代碼開(kāi)發(fā)系統(tǒng)



熱推產(chǎn)品-全域低代碼平臺(tái)

會(huì)Excel就能開(kāi)發(fā)軟件

全域低代碼平臺(tái),可視化拖拉拽/導(dǎo)入Excel,就可以開(kāi)發(fā)小程序、管理系統(tǒng)、物聯(lián)網(wǎng)、ERP、CRM等應(yīng)用

深度解析:低代碼平臺(tái)與JAVA開(kāi)發(fā),究竟有何不同?最新資訊

分享關(guān)于大數(shù)據(jù)最新動(dòng)態(tài),數(shù)據(jù)分析模板分享,如何使用低代碼構(gòu)建大數(shù)據(jù)管理平臺(tái)和低代碼平臺(tái)開(kāi)發(fā)軟件

大模型如何重塑各行各業(yè)?深度探索其多樣化應(yīng)用場(chǎng)景

一、大模型重塑行業(yè)生態(tài)的概覽 1.1 大模型技術(shù)背景與定義解析 1.1.1 大模型技術(shù)的興起與發(fā)展歷程 大模型技術(shù),作為人工智能領(lǐng)域的一項(xiàng)重大突破,其興起可追溯至深度學(xué)習(xí)技

...
2024-08-12 22:35:09
AI代寫(xiě)真的靠譜嗎?揭秘AI寫(xiě)作背后的真相與風(fēng)險(xiǎn)

AI代寫(xiě)真的靠譜嗎?揭秘AI寫(xiě)作背后的真相與風(fēng)險(xiǎn) 一、AI代寫(xiě)技術(shù)概述與現(xiàn)狀 1.1 AI代寫(xiě)技術(shù)的定義與發(fā)展歷程 AI代寫(xiě)技術(shù),即利用人工智能算法和機(jī)器學(xué)習(xí)模型自動(dòng)生成文本內(nèi)

...
2024-08-12 22:35:09
2024年深度解析:大模型應(yīng)用場(chǎng)景究竟有哪些?

深度解析:大模型應(yīng)用場(chǎng)景究竟有哪些? 一、大模型概述與技術(shù)基礎(chǔ) 1.1 大模型定義與特點(diǎn) 大模型,通常指的是擁有海量參數(shù)、能夠處理復(fù)雜任務(wù)并展現(xiàn)強(qiáng)大泛化能力的深度學(xué)習(xí)

...
2024-08-12 22:35:09

深度解析:低代碼平臺(tái)與JAVA開(kāi)發(fā),究竟有何不同?相關(guān)資訊

與深度解析:低代碼平臺(tái)與JAVA開(kāi)發(fā),究竟有何不同?相關(guān)資訊,您可以對(duì)低代碼快速開(kāi)發(fā)平臺(tái)了解更多

速優(yōu)云

讓監(jiān)測(cè)“簡(jiǎn)單一點(diǎn)”

×

?? 微信聊 -->

銷售溝通:17190186096(微信同號(hào))

售前電話:15050465281

微信聊 -->

速優(yōu)物聯(lián)PerfCloud官方微信